  • Title

    Nonparametric decoupling of MIMO systems

  • Abstract
    The base functions approach has been recently proposed in the literature, in conjunction with digital finite impulse response (FIR) filters, as an effective method for set point tracking optimisation in single-input single-output (SISO) two-degree-of-freedom (2-d.o.f.) regulators. That method is here extended to treat the problem of decoupling multi-input multi-output (MIMO) system, paving the way to establish a unified approach to deal with set point tracking optimisation and decoupling as well. The newly conceived methodology stands out as a promising (auto)tuning solution for the decoupling part of MIMO regulators. A simulation example is reported to demonstrate the method effectiveness, and practical usefulness.
